Job Description
Salla, a leading provider of information technology and services, is currently seeking a talented Agile Lead to join our team. As the Agile Lead, you will be responsible for overseeing the development and execution of projects using Agile methodology. You will work closely with cross-functional teams to ensure agile practices are well applied. A successful candidate will have experience leading Agile teams and a deep understanding of Agile methodology.
Responsibilities
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to ensure timely and successful delivery of projects.
- Support Product Owners in refining and maintaining a well-groomed product backlog, ensuring readiness for upcoming sprints.
- Provide transparency into progress, team health, and performance through regular reporting, metrics tracking, and effective stakeholder communication.
- Guide the Scrum/Kanban team through iterations, helping the team stay focused and actively removing impediments.
- Foster and support team self-organization and autonomy.
- Promote a culture of continuous learning and sustainable team development, encouraging growth at both the team and individual levels.
- Drive process improvement initiatives by leading and implementing enhancements, evaluating impact, and nurturing a culture of continuous improvement.
- Facilitate Agile ceremonies such as daily stand-ups, sprint planning, reviews, retrospectives, and decision-making sessions to ensure timely feedback and adaptive planning.
- Emphasize incremental delivery and focus on value: align team goals with business priorities and facilitate the breakdown of large deliverables into smaller, value-driven increments

Job Description
Manager Agile Delivery Management will oversee the implementation and optimization of Agile methodologies within the organization. This role focuses on ensuring that teams deliver high-quality products efficiently and effectively, fostering a culture of continuous improvement and collaboration.
- Key Accountabilities:
Description
Agile Implementation:
Lead the adoption and implementation of Agile practices and frameworks (e.g., Scrum, Kanban) across multiple teams to enhance delivery processes.
Mentor and coach Agile teams, facilitating their growth and ensuring they adhere to Agile principles and practices.
Project Management:
Oversee project planning, execution, and delivery, ensuring alignment with business objectives and stakeholder expectations.
Stakeholder Engagement:
Collaborate with stakeholders to gather requirements, prioritize backlogs, and ensure transparency in project progress and outcomes.
Metrics and Reporting:
Establish and monitor Agile metrics (e.g., velocity, burn-down charts) to assess team performance and identify areas for improvement.
Continuous Improvement: Foster a culture of continuous improvement by facilitating retrospectives, identifying process inefficiencies, and implementing best practices.
